As Finance Manager, you will oversee financing, insurance, and automotive finance programs for Exotic Pre-Owned car buyers. You will work with lenders to provide competitive interest rates in accordance with Automotive Finance Program Guides, while upholding high ethical standards.
Responsibilities- Present finance and insurance options with a menu presentation at sale.
- Follow all regulations and work with Sales Managers to maximize profit per vehicle.
- Ensure F&I compliance with all rules and regulations.
- Complete all finance and title paperwork with customers.
- Use eContracting with all lenders.
- Get lender approvals the same day contracts are signed.
- Ensure deals are funded within 3-5 business days.
- Send all files to corporate within 3 business days.
- Promptly correct any finance or title paperwork.
- Assist at the desk and support management as needed.
- Process all payments and prepare daily deposits.
- Follow up on customer questions or concerns.
- Review chargebacks for accuracy.
- Train sales staff on new finance programs and procedures.
- Maintain required finance forms and materials.
- Help Service Advisors address warranty and service contract questions.
